
We mentioned previously that one of the 80’s “Coreys” – Corey Feldman – has come out as being a victim of sexual abuse.
And, the other Corey, Corey Haim, has also opened up about being molested at 14.
However, contrary to early speculation, Feldman was NOT molested by Michael Jackson.
In an interview for the July issue of GQ, Feldman reveals all:
People can say whatever they want, but it wasn’t Michael. He and I have our own issues, but that wasn’t one of them. The bottom line is, I know who it was. I didn’t know how to cut him off. Not only did I continue being friends with the guy, but he was working for me. The guy that did this to me was my assistant. He would come in when I was sleeping. I would wake up and I would know what was going on, but I would just try to ignore it and hope that he would go away, which is how kids who aren’t ready to deal with something deal with it. I was still a virgin at the time. I hadn’t even had sex with a girl. So for me it was just kind of bewildering. Despite what people think, I was actually very innocent and very na├â┬»ve at the time. I was your typical American kid.
Haim revealed to GQ how he’s been dealing with the molestation revelations:
It’s something that will be addressed in my inner soul for the rest of my life, and it’s something that truly affects me, and I opened up a can of worms, so to speak. Every day I opened up, like, a can of sardines. It’s something I’ve addressed. Psychiatrists can be helpful. They have the medications and blah-blah-blah. But I don’t want any of that, man. I’ve dealt with this, and I’m dealing with this├óΓé¼ΓÇ¥second by second, minute by minute, day by day. Everything’s cool. It’s just like, It happened, it’s over, and move on. Let’s move on to the next subject.”
